After paying a visit to the bison, I had to get a photo of the waterfall on the other side of the park. The trail below was closed for safety (flooding) reasons, but is open again. Where the trail splits, the lower section is under fast-flowing water, but the higher path is dry and safe.

MNM18062920180629-EOS_3716.jpg
Foamy
The churning water produces a white foam, which flows downstream. That is what produced the lines in this long-exposure.
